摘要

Reducing the flow latency is of great importance in traffic management, which benefits both service providers and end users. Routing design and flow scheduling are typical ways to improve the flow transmission efficiency. However, existing studies usually consider them separately, due to the complexity of joint consideration. Here, we propose a latency-aware routing scheme with bandwidth assignment in the Software Defined Networks, which can efficiently reduce the flow latency with a moderate complexity, to combine the routing and scheduling together.
